Searched refs:exec_cb (Results 1 – 5 of 5) sorted by relevance
/lvgl-latest/tests/src/test_cases/ |
D | test_anim.c | 18 static void exec_cb(void * var, int32_t v) in exec_cb() function 39 lv_anim_set_exec_cb(&a, exec_cb); in test_anim_delete() 48 deleted = lv_anim_delete(&a, exec_cb); in test_anim_delete() 55 deleted = lv_anim_delete(&var, exec_cb); in test_anim_delete() 80 deleted = lv_anim_delete(&var, exec_cb); in test_anim_delete_custom() 102 lv_anim_set_exec_cb(&a, exec_cb); in test_anim_pause() 132 lv_anim_set_exec_cb(&a, exec_cb); in test_anim_pause_for() 159 lv_anim_set_exec_cb(&a, exec_cb); in test_anim_pause_for_resume()
|
/lvgl-latest/src/misc/ |
D | lv_anim.c | 122 if(a->exec_cb || a->custom_exec_cb) remove_concurrent_anims(new_anim); in lv_anim_start() 124 if(new_anim->exec_cb) { in lv_anim_start() 125 new_anim->exec_cb(new_anim->var, new_anim->start_value); in lv_anim_start() 154 bool lv_anim_delete(void * var, lv_anim_exec_xcb_t exec_cb) in lv_anim_delete() argument 161 if((a->var == var || var == NULL) && (a->exec_cb == exec_cb || exec_cb == NULL)) { in lv_anim_delete() 183 lv_anim_t * lv_anim_get(void * var, lv_anim_exec_xcb_t exec_cb) in lv_anim_get() argument 187 if(a->var == var && (a->exec_cb == exec_cb || exec_cb == NULL)) { in lv_anim_get() 363 void lv_anim_set_exec_cb(lv_anim_t * a, lv_anim_exec_xcb_t exec_cb) in lv_anim_set_exec_cb() argument 365 a->exec_cb = exec_cb; in lv_anim_set_exec_cb() 385 void lv_anim_set_custom_exec_cb(lv_anim_t * a, lv_anim_custom_exec_cb_t exec_cb) in lv_anim_set_custom_exec_cb() argument [all …]
|
D | lv_anim.h | 126 lv_anim_exec_xcb_t exec_cb; /**< Function to execute to animate */ member 189 void lv_anim_set_exec_cb(lv_anim_t * a, lv_anim_exec_xcb_t exec_cb); 247 void lv_anim_set_custom_exec_cb(lv_anim_t * a, lv_anim_custom_exec_cb_t exec_cb); 392 bool lv_anim_delete(void * var, lv_anim_exec_xcb_t exec_cb); 405 lv_anim_t * lv_anim_get(void * var, lv_anim_exec_xcb_t exec_cb); 424 bool lv_anim_custom_delete(lv_anim_t * a, lv_anim_custom_exec_cb_t exec_cb); 435 lv_anim_t * lv_anim_custom_get(lv_anim_t * a, lv_anim_custom_exec_cb_t exec_cb);
|
D | lv_anim_timeline.c | 224 if(a->exec_cb) a->exec_cb(a->var, value); in anim_timeline_set_act_time() 245 if(a->exec_cb) a->exec_cb(a->var, value); in anim_timeline_set_act_time() 281 if(a->exec_cb) a->exec_cb(a->var, value); in anim_timeline_set_act_time()
|
/lvgl-latest/docs/details/main-components/ |
D | animation.rst | 286 lv_anim_delete(running_anim->var, running_anim->exec_cb);
|